This new edition of one of the key texts on the history of social policy has been completely updated and amended and now includes a completely new chapter on changes since the 1997 General Election, further information on the Thatcher years, and more cross-country comparisons.
About the Author, Howard Glennerster
Howard Glennerster has been an active participant in the social policy process and a commentator on it since the early 1960s, when he joined the Labour Party Research Department. He is now Professor of Social Administration at the London School of Economics, Chairman of the Suntory Toyota International Centre for Economics and Related Disciplines, and Co-Director of the Welfare State Programme. He is the author of many books on social policy including Implementing The New Community Care (with Jane Lewis, 1996).
